Proposed solution icm ACE-316:

To "make it more REST-full" - The required unique filename path is replace by an optional filename parameter, relevant only for non-bundles. ACE-316 changed the store layout thath is now under control of the OBR and not dependent on the filename provided by the client. A create is a POST to the endpoint and, if the resource gets stored succesfull, a HTTP response '201 - Created' is returned with a location header specifying where the resource URI. Subsequent GET/DELETE operations must then operate on the location URI.

To "detect duplicate bundles more gracefully" - We could simply change from throwing a CONFLICT to allowing overwrites. If a client wants to preemtively check wither a specific bundle exists I guess it should check the repository.xml.

To "support to (re)name bundles" - ACE-316 changes the store location to be based on symbolicname/version. For bundles these are taken from the manifest and for other resources the filename can take the form <symbolicname>-<version>.<extension>. This and the previously mentioned overwrite support would probably be good enough?
